KUALA LUMPUR: The 9/11 attacks on America were a tragedy of epic proportions but for one Malaysian, it led to him becoming a multi-millionaire.

“The 9/11 attacks in 2001 were shocking and the incident lingered in my mind for quite a while,” said the man after collecting his Jackpot 1 prize money of RM11,852,352 at the Magnum office here.
